Baseball Recap: Slocum Mustangs vs. Oakwood Panthers
Slocum was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They fell 9-6 to the Oakwood Panthers. Surprisingly, this marked the third straight game that the away team has come away the victor.
Cameron Janke and Braydon Minton stepped up to the plate in a big way. Janke scored a run while getting on base in three of his four plate appearances, while Minton scored two runs while getting on base in three of his four plate appearances. Creede Kessel also deserves some recognition as he hit his first double of the season.
Slocum's loss dropped their record down to 3-13. As for Oakwood, their victory was their third straight on the road, which pushed their record up to 6-5-2.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Slocum will challenge Miller Grove at 4:30 p.m. on Thursday. The Hornets have struggled to contain batters this season (they've allowed 13.29 runs per game on average), something the Mustangs will no doubt try to take advantage of. As for Oakwood, they will venture away from home to face off against Non Varsity Opponent at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day.
